> “If we shall not be able to provide those countries with some kind of new, bigger agenda for the next decade then we can face the problem that motivation for reforms in those countries will start to erode,” said Andrius Kubilius, a Lithuanian center-right member of the European Parliament and an early champion of the trio concept.
This mindset is a fundamental mistake. The motivation for reform should not be the ambition of EU membership but to truely improve their country. If it’s only done superficially for the purpose of EU membershp the reforms will not take root and we get ourselves another Poland/Hungary, which made the reforms to get in but started rolling them back once they were in and the EU has not tools do stop it.
